Cheteshwar Pujara

Not many would have imaged Cheteshwar Pujara batting for over 10 hour and facing 525 deliveries. He compiled an outstanding 202 against Australia on Day 4 in Ranchi. But it all happened on Sunday.

Quite unbelievable! He just outsmarted the Aussies on every count to take India to a position of strength. So much so that the hosts actually sniffed a victory in the 3rd Test of the series.

Earlier, Australia pushed India to make 451 in the first essay of the match. There was a pressure on Pujara to continue his good work after remaining unbeaten on a score of 130 at the end of Day 2.

Fortunately, the Saurashtra batsman didn’t disappoint. He, alongwith wicketkeeper batsman Wriddhiman Saha, not only partnered a record 199-run stand but also bailed India out of trouble with utmost ease.

It was as if both Pujara and Saha were batting in the backyard. Their control over the opposition was so supreme that even Pujara’s state-mate Ravindra Jadeja came in handy with the bat.

He smashed the ball around to make an unbeaten 54, which India needed the most. Later with the ball, Jadeja again got his act together to get two quick wickets to put Australia on the back-foot.

Australia, however, played out their skin to save the match or else they would need big favours from the Rain God.
